Oh My God Shoes!

You know the group of teenage girls that are always in front of you at Starbucks? Their leader is usually a girl named Ashley or Francesca, and she talks with a lisp because of the spittle that accumulates in her braces.

“You guysh, I’m sssho getting a caramel macchiato!”

It must say somewhere in the Hello Kitty Guide to Being a Teenage Girl that when you go to Starbucks, you have to order a caramel macchiato.

Anyway, there you are, sitting with your laptop, hand on your brow, doing your best to look profoundly cogitative. You’re sighing at the appropriate moments and giving off a cultivated, angsty vibe. But Francesca and the gang won’t stop giggling and having fun and ruining your little writerly drag show.

Now imagine Francesca has grown up into a pissed-off fashionista, and she's obsessed with shoes. That kind of describes the character that Liam Sullivan has created in “Oh My God. Shoes,” except he calls her Kelly, and when Kelly is angry, she calls people “betch” and “deck,” as in “that girl is such a betch” and “that guy is a total deck.”

If you’re a regular reader of Joe.My.God, this is probably old news to you. But for folks who haven’t seen it, you should check it out. It’s one of the funniest videos on YouTube. (Sullivan actually plays all the characters in the opening scene.)
